Overview
The Green Bay Packers were ranked 6th best in the team guide. As one of the best ranked teams in our league-wide survey, there are not many things that are drastically wrong here, but there is clear consensus among the player respondents regarding what they would like to see improved.

For starters, while the locker room has a ton of space, players believe it can use a refresh and modernization. Second, we learned that players believe that additional physical therapists should be added to the staff; many players noted that they have outsourced their physical therapy due to understaffing.

As the only team without a private owner, 82% of the players believe that the team is willing to spend the money necessary to upgrade the facility, ranking 22nd in that category.
